Rwanda: The Secret Treasure of Africa

Rwanda is one of the most amazing destinations in Africa. The Central African nation is landlocked and is found in east central Africa and has rolling green hills, vast lakes, wildlife and friendly natives.
Rwanda has been able to reinvent itself as one of the safest and cleanest nations in Africa with an emerging reputation as a sustainable eco-tourism destination.
 

Rwanda is popular with its mountain gorillas, rich cultural heritage and well-preserved national parks. Whether it is the spooky beauty of Lake Kivu or the memorable jungle tours in the search of gorillas, Rwanda is a perfect mixture of adventure and tranquility.

Best Time to Visit Rwanda

Rwanda’s equatorial climate means the country experiences relatively mild temperatures year-round, making it a viable travel destination in any season. However, understanding the best time to visit Rwanda can greatly enhance your experience, especially if you plan to include popular activities like gorilla trekking, wildlife safaris, or cultural tours. 

Climate Overview 

Rwanda has two distinct rainy seasons and two dry seasons: 

  • Long Rainy Season: March to May 
  • Short Rainy Season: October to November 
  • Long Dry Season: June to September 
  • Short Dry Season: December to February 

Temperatures generally range between 16°C (61°F) and 27°C (81°F), with cooler mornings and evenings in the highlands. 

Why Dry Seasons Are Ideal for Visiting Rwanda 

The dry seasons—June to September and December to February—are considered the best times to visit Rwanda, particularly for: 

  • Gorilla Trekking: Dry trails make trekking easier and safer. Mountain gorillas are easier to spot since they tend to remain more active and accessible during these months. 
  • Wildlife Viewing: Animals are more visible around water sources as the landscape dries, increasing your chances of spotting diverse species in Akagera National Park and Nyungwe Forest. 
  • Outdoor Activities: Hiking, boat cruises on Lake Kivu, and cultural tours are more comfortable and enjoyable with less rain and clearer skies. 
  • Festivals and Events: Several local cultural festivals and events often coincide with these periods, offering a richer cultural immersion. 
What to Expect in the Rainy Seasons 

The rainy seasons (March to May and October to November) are characterized by frequent showers and muddy trails. While this can make trekking more challenging, there are also benefits: 

  • Lush Greenery: The landscape is at its most vibrant and lush, perfect for photography and nature lovers. 
  • Fewer Tourists: Lower visitor numbers mean more intimate wildlife encounters and better accommodation availability. 
  • Bird Watching: This is an excellent time for bird watchers as many species breed and are active. 

If you don’t mind occasional rain and prefer a quieter experience, the rainy seasons can be a good choice.

Trip Itinerary

Arrival in Kigali – Capital City Tour

Arrive at Kigali International Airport where our local representative will receive you. Transfer to your hotel for check-in and refreshment. After lunch, begin your Kigali city exploration. Visit the Kigali Genocide Memorial, explore the Caplaki Crafts Village, and stroll through the clean streets of Rwanda’s capital. Overnight in Kigali. 

Kigali to Volcanoes National Park

After breakfast, depart for the scenic drive to Volcanoes National Park in the northern province. On the way, enjoy breathtaking views of Rwanda’s terraced hills. Arrive at your eco-lodge near the park, check-in, and relax amidst the tranquil surroundings. Evening at leisure with an optional cultural dance show. 

Gorilla Trekking Adventure

Today is the highlight of your trip – Gorilla Trekking! After an early breakfast, head to the park headquarters for briefing. Trek through bamboo forests and volcanic terrain, guided by professional trackers. Spend a magical hour with a gorilla family in their natural habitat – an experience that will stay with you for a lifetime. Return to the lodge and unwind. 

Golden Monkeys & Lake Kivu Visit

Embark on a morning Golden Monkey tracking adventure. These playful primates are endemic to the region and offer another unique wildlife encounter. Later, travel to the serene Lake Kivu, Rwanda’s largest lake. Take a relaxing boat ride or enjoy a lakeside lunch. Return to Kigali for the night. 

Departure from Kigali

Check out after breakfast and transfer to Kigali International Airport for your return flight back to Oman. Take with you unforgettable memories from Rwanda – the heart of Africa.
